Según informes extranjeros, AMD exige a los promotores a considerar cómo utilizan las nuevas instrucciones para mejorar la velocidad de su software. Estas nuevas instrucciones aparecerán en AMD en el año 2009 presentó un nuevo procesador.
Estas nuevas instrucciones simplificará los desarrolladores a escribir para el bloque de imágenes, fotos y espacio de color aumento de los efectos de audio, tales como la doble contabilidad método de código.
Bulldozer código basado en AMD 64 位 futuros procesadores x86 se entiende el conjunto de instrucciones ampliado. AMD para el conjunto de instrucciones conocido como SSE5. AMD, el jueves (30 de agosto) publicó un anuncio, los desarrolladores introducido la especificación SSE5.
Cada nueva instrucción utilizará una parte de la instrucción de procesamiento de datos. Esta característica se llama "SIMD" (sola instrucción, datos múltiples). En 1999, Intel x86 conjunto de instrucciones que aumente en el SSE primero (sola instrucción extensión de datos múltiples) las instrucciones, y desde entonces varias generaciones de conjunto de instrucciones aumentado. Intel lanzó en abril de este año, la última referencia de programación SSE4.
El apoyo de Intel procesadores AMD en sus extensiones del conjunto de instrucciones son generalmente detrás con Intel. AMD espera lanzar SSE5 conjunto de instrucciones para los desarrolladores y compradores de software tienen razón adicional para elegir los procesadores AMD en lugar de productos de Intel.
instrucción SSE5 se acelerarán a la aplicación del incremento de una sola velocidad, dijo que 47 nuevas instrucciones básicas. Un tipo conocido como "multiplicar-complemento se acumulan" (multiplicar total) con el fin de permitir a los desarrolladores para utilizar el número acumulado de doble contabilidad los mismos resultados, no aumenta directamente, respectivamente, dando como resultado el procesamiento de imágenes mejorada, o utilizado para crear efectos de sonido 3D cálculo de la velocidad. Otro comando que permite a los desarrolladores de multiplicar el contenido de dos registros, los resultados se almacenan en los registros en el tercero. Esta instrucción de computación 3 puede ahorrar a los desarrolladores una serie de registros en el tiempo de procesamiento de datos.
Sin embargo, si los compradores de software de estas instrucciones para obtener los beneficios de un mayor rendimiento, los desarrolladores necesitan para optimizar el editor de código y otras herramientas de software para utilizar estas instrucciones. Ahora publicado por la especificación del conjunto de instrucciones SSE5, AMD espera que en 2009, antes del lanzamiento de los primeros fabricantes de chips Bulldozer herramienta para trabajar con algunos editores necesidad de utilizar parte de la información.